Crow and Snip Bird That Are Enemy

There was a narration about all animals and birds that had the same white colour but different in sizes. With the worrying of confusion, all animals and birds had met each other and decided to apply each other colour respectively. Crows and snip birds were the two left birds that hadn’t applied colour yet. Snip bird asked crow, “What colour do you want to apply?” Crow answered, “It’s up to you because you are a good painter.” Snip bird replied, “Er! If so, wait until the night come, I will paint for you because the color will look good in the dark. But, you need to paint for me first.” The crow then painted the snip birds with his favorite colour. When the night came, the snip birds asked all the crows to come for a meeting. They mixed a frying pan of carbon and dipped a piece of cloth in that frying pan. The snip birds then used it to apply the colour on all the body of crows. At dawn, the entire crow had black colours. They were furious and went to look for the snip birds in order to revenge, but the snip birds had already left their nests. From that day on, snip birds fly to look for food only at night, and hide themselves in the forest.

Moral Values
. If you don’t do something bad to someone, they won’t revenge you.
. For some tasks that we cannot master, we need to ask for help from the other.
